Comprehending Energy-Efficient Windows
Before diving into repair techniques, it’s important to comprehend what energy-efficient windows are. These windows are designed to decrease heat transfer, keeping homes warmer in the winter season and cooler in the summertime. Numerous features contribute to their effectiveness:
Feature
DescriptionLow-Emissivity (Low-E) Glass
Reflects heat back into the space while allowing light to enter.Double or Triple Glazing
Numerous panes of glass develop insulating air pockets.Gas Fills
Argon or krypton gas fills the area in between panes for better insulation.Warm Edge Spacers
Materials that lessen heat transfer at the edges of the window.Energy Star Certification

- Weatherstripping: This is a basic and affordable technique to seal air gaps. Various types consist of adhesive-backed foam, felt, and V-strip. The option depends on the window type and the severity of the air leaks.
- Caulking: Over time, the caulk around windows can deteriorate. Eliminating reliable window repair with a putty knife and reapplying a premium exterior caulk can considerably enhance energy efficiency.
- Glass Replacement: If the glass is foggy or broken, changing private panes (if double or triple glazed) rather of the whole window can conserve money and resources.
- Frame Repair: Wooden frames may suffer from rot. House owners can utilize epoxy to fill little holes or replace entire sections if the damage is substantial.
- Seal Replacement: For double or triple-paned windows, the seals can wear, enabling wetness to enter. Re-sealing these windows can restore their energy-efficient homes.
